In August, the average temperature in Castro, Brazil hovers around 15°C (59°F). Expect a range with minimums dipping to 2°C (35°F) and maximums peaking at 29°C (85°F). Be prepared for 74 mm (2.9 in) of precipitation over 7 days, accompanied by an average humidity of 57%.

How August Weather in Castro Compares to Other Months

Weather in Castro var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ares August’s weather to other months in Castro,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Castro, showing how August’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ather21°C (70°F)193 mm (7.6 inches)85%extreme
February Weather21°C (70°F)136 mm (5.3 inches)80%extreme
March Weather20°C (69°F)132 mm (5.2 inches)80%extreme
April Weather18°C (65°F)49 mm (1.9 inches)77%extreme
May Weather16°C (61°F)74 mm (2.9 inches)76%very high
June Weather15°C (59°F)102 mm (4.0 inches)74%high
July Weather14°C (57°F)28 mm (1.1 inches)66%high
August Weather15°C (59°F)74 mm (2.9 inches)57%very high
September Weather18°C (65°F)65 mm (2.6 inches)58%extreme
October Weather19°C (66°F)166 mm (6.5 inches)60%extreme
November Weather19°C (67°F)106 mm (4.2 inches)78%extreme
December Weather21°C (69°F)176 mm (6.9 inches)86%extreme
